MEMO — Customer Concentration

To the board: quick flag. Branwick Systems now accounts for 46% of our revenue, up from 29% two years ago. Great account, obviously, but if they sneeze we catch pneumonia. We're mapping second-source prospects in the Halvern corridor and rebalancing the sales team's incentives toward new logos. More detail at the April session. One item below is strictly board-confidential.

board note of yageg-yahag: The southern region missed its Soriel quota by 43.1 percent last quarter. Kelaxek Systems plans to raise the Sormir list price by 59.3 percent in July. The steering committee signed off on a budget of $32.1 million for Project Casael. The renewal with Eliirox Holdings closes at $66.2 million a year, 55.2 percent above the last contract.

### Offline Mode — Fernpath Field Survey

When connectivity drops, Fernpath caches survey responses in an encrypted local store keyed to the device enrollment certificate. Records sync on reconnect via a signed batch upload; the server rejects batches older than 72 hours. Reviewers should confirm that cache encryption uses the platform keystore and that deletion occurs after acknowledged sync. No plaintext exports are permitted in offline mode. The threat model and key-rotation procedure are documented on the internal review page.

wiki page, bahof-tajef: https://harbor.crelvostack.local/secrets/deploy/spaces/merge_requests/352483d166532f3d

**Handover: BigDiff viewer**

Hi all — I'm rotating off BigDiff, so here's the short version for anyone writing plugins against it. Chunked rendering kicks in above 40 MB, and your plugin hooks fire per-chunk, not per-file — that trips everyone up at least once. Memory caps are enforced hard, so test against the limits. The settings your plugin will run under in production are below.

config for yawep-yagep:
[aldok]
port = 9300
region = south-4
host = aldok.sivrelhq.internal
team = casix
timeout_ms = 500
retries = 4